dc.description.abstract | Isolation ofcitronellal from citronella oil has been studied by using bench scale (2-6 L) fractionation unit. The column used has packed with 120 stages and equipped with a reflux unit. The separation processes were based on temperature, the variation ofvacuum pressure 40, 60, 80 mmHg and reflux ratio 10: 10, 20: 10, 30: 10. The optimum condition was obtained at reflux ratio 20:10 and vacuum pressure 60 mmHg with yield of4J.33%. Chromatography analysis showed that isolate has citronellal content about 96.103%. | id |
